Right chaps - need some help on this one.
I've been in touch with Keith Dowsett who runs Kamtec and keeps me supplied with Mardave banger shells. Now Kamtec also do some replica lexan buggy shells (check them on eBay) for a decent (read realistic) price. Now with Durga shells seeming to be either rarer than hens teeth, stupidly expensive, or both, I explained to Keith that there is a ready market for a Kamtec produced Durga shell as the DB-01 is such a popular chassis right now. Keith has said to me that he will happily produce a replica shell - but he needs a new uncut one to make a master from. If anyone has one that they would be willing to loan to Kamtec - and you'll get it back undamaged with a suitable reward - please can you PM me and I'll put you in touch with Keith (all round good egg). And the best part.........Keith reckons on about £13 for the Kamtec shell. Over to you guys. Someone must have one waiting to be painted that they can lend out for a week or 2? Cheers, Dave. |
